Joe Wassel to Keynote the 2024 ICCRA World Congress
The North American Chapter of the International Critical Control Rooms Alliance has revealed that Joe Wassel, the Executive Director and CEO of the First Responder Network Authority, will be the keynote speaker for the upcoming 2024 Critical Control Rooms World Congress. His address will highlight the crucial role of leadership in the realms of critical control, command, and communication.
Event Highlights and Focus Areas
This year's congress promises to be an exciting event, gathering over 25 esteemed speakers and panelists, along with 20 exhibitors. The event is expected to draw roughly 300 leaders from the global critical control room industry, facilitating collaborative discussions and valuable learning experiences. Topics explored will include transportation safety, the human factors that play a role in critical operations, the latest technology developments, and the impact of artificial intelligence on the functionalities of control rooms.
Event Schedule and Additional Programming
Set for early December, the Critical Control Rooms World Congress will take place at the Downtown Columbus Hilton. In addition to Mr. Wassel's keynote speech, there will be a workshop specifically for 911der Women, a non-profit that strives to empower women in the field of public safety. Attendees can also look forward to a seminar titled Response Alternatives—Options Beyond 911, which will cover innovative response solutions for emergency situations.
About the International Critical Control Rooms Alliance
Established in 2017, the International Critical Control Rooms Alliance aims to connect various sectors linked to critical control rooms. The organization's mission spans emergency services to nuclear power management, focusing on addressing common challenges and promoting collaboration across diverse critical environments.
